Excellent book - Easy to understand, super practical and provides results
I Love this book. It is an easy read and really helps you get a strategy to help with building your focus, attention and resilience to stress.Lack of focus, anxiety and stress are very prevalent today and whilst there are some great books on strategies to learn and focus they don't necessarily cover the breath aspect of it. I have found that I struggle many times with Automatic Negative Thoughts, Rumination and just wanting to clear the mind to get some focus. I have found the exercises in this book really useful in helping with this.We have the ability to use our breath to change our emotional state which can have a massive impact on our ability to focus, hold attention span, concentrate and build a mental state that can keep us in flow even during very stressful times.Patrick already has other books he has written on breathing like The Oxygen Advantage and The Breathing Cure, I highly recommend those as well. You don't have to read those books to use this book. It has complete information in itself. This book does have some of the breathing exercises from those two and concepts such as BOLT and the case against Mouth Breathing but it also shares specific exercises that help in building focus so even if you have read those two, there will be new information to get from this book.It is very easy to read, it has good illustrations which show up very well on the Kindle format and it makes it super practical to just do the exercises and get the results. For example there is an exercise called Get in the Zone which Patrick uses with athletes to get them centered just before a competition. I found it really useful to start my work day with absolute focus and calm. Then there are other exercises to clear your head, reduce anxiety when you are getting stressed, breathing for negative thinking, for public speaking, getting deep sleep and so on.There are some exercises which they specify as only suitable for those who are relatively young, fit and in good health but there are others which would be suitable for all. The book ensures it signposts this appropriately.I highly recommend everyone read this book, it can support you in building your focus muscle, hold better attention and develop resilience just through simple breathing exercises that you can incorporate in your daily life.
